IT4LIA AI-Optimised Supercomputer

The AI supercomputer at CINECA is designed to simplify the use of high-performance computing for AI-related tasks by providing users with pre-configured environments, such as Docker containers and Singularity modules. A key focus is on facilitating flexible, scalable, and secure workflows through tools like Kubernetes and GitLab. The deployment of Kubernetes, alongside traditional batch systems, supports the orchestration of complex workflows, enables interactive computing (e.g., with JupyterHub), and enhances scalability. This infrastructure aligns with industry practices and offers a more seamless transition for private sector users. Additionally, Kubernetes' support for secure, multi-tenant environments addresses stringent security and resource-sharing needs.
